Cleaner/Caretaker
Role Responsibility
This is a fantastic opportunity to join the Kent County Council, Country Parks team who provide leisure, education, events, venue hire and café services across 9 Country Parks in Kent.
The Shorne Woods Country Park, Cleaner /Caretaker role is to provide a high quality front-line Cleaning and minor repairs service to the Visitor Centre, Café and adjoining buildings within the Country Park.
We are seeking a highly motivated individual, with a passion for providing and clean working environment to both staff and customers within a Leisure or Retail setting. It would be beneficial that you have experience of cleaning and or maintenance within a commercial setting.
You will work closely with the Visitor Services, Ranger and Café team to ensure that customers receive a joined up friendly, warm, welcoming experience within a clean and tidy environment, when visiting the park.
You will report to the Visitor Services & Events Manager for Kent Country Parks.
This is a permanent part-time position averaging 10.5 hrs per week, working 3 hours per day 8am to 11am Monday to Sunday for 7 days and then being off shift for 7 days (one week on and one week off).
You will work opposite our other Cleaner/Caretaker.
You will be required to work Bank Holidays and weekends as part of your scheduled shifts.
